After Arriving in Antigua

On exiting the Arrivals Hall at V.C. Bird, you will find two Taxi Dispatch Desks. From here you can request a taxi to Jolly Harbour Marina. The fare is fixed at US$30 (US$30 before 7a.m.) for up to 4 persons and 4 bags (official fare which may be subject to change without notice). Gratuity is typically between 10 and 15%. Taxis are mini-buses that tend to carry around 10 people.

The journey time between the V.C. Bird International Airport and Jolly Harbour Marina is approximately 20-30 minutes.

Taxi drivers will accept both US$ and Eastern Caribbean$ (referred to locally as EC). The rate is fixed at US$1 = EC$2.6882.

There is an ATM at the airport and at Jolly Harbour Marina.

American Airlines Miami – Antigua Schedule running from November 20, 2008

MIAMI – American Airlines, which offers more flights from South Florida than any other airline, will begin daily nonstop service from Miami to Antigua this fall – the only nonstop service currently scheduled between Miami and the eastern Caribbean island.

American will begin flying the Miami-Antigua route on Nov. 20, 2008, using Boeing 737-800 aircraft configured with 16 seats in First Class and 132 seats in the Main Cabin.

The new service from Miami complements existing flights to Antigua from San Juan, Puerto Rico, offered by American and its regional affiliate, American Eagle.

Located approximately 290 miles southeast of San Juan, Antigua is known for its sunny climate, beautiful beaches, outstanding sailing and yachting facilities, and well-preserved coral reefs that offer excellent snorkeling and diving opportunities.
